Clinical Trials and Conference Presentations

Fatiha Tabet was the lead investigator in a subset study of the ILLUMINATE trial (NCT00134264) sponsored by Pfizer Inc., with findings published in the Journal of Clinical Lipidology in 2018. She has delivered over 100 national and international conference presentations, earning more than 20 awards for best presentation or best abstract, including the best presentation award at the International Conference on Lipids and Atherosclerosis in 2018.
